Chandler Center for the ArtsThe Chandler Center for the Arts is an intimate theater and arts complex, inviting spectators to feel as if they are part of the production. Since it first opened in 1989, the Chandler Center for the Arts has hosted a lively schedule of year-round events on its main stage, which seats 1,508 people.

Every seat in the house is excellent, and not one is more than 100 feet away from the stage.

Since its inception, the Chandler Center for the Arts has been graced by high-caliber performances from a spectrum of performance categories, including ballet and dance, national tours of Broadway shows, jazz and adult contemporary musicians, classic entertainment and family-friendly events.

The city of Chandler enjoys the gem of a theater, which is the only large indoor cultural venue in the area. In 2006, the Chandler Center for the Arts was honored with the Governor's Arts Award.

Past performances and performers have included "Tony N' Tina's Wedding," "Riders in the Sky," "Abba Mania" and "The Nutcracker."
